If watching the 2013 Rose Parade on television just didn’t float your boat, then perhaps you’ll want to see the famed, flowered masterpieces up close and personal.

Residents wishing to view all of the floats that drifted down Colorado Blvd. as part of Pasadena’s 2013 Tournament of Roses parade will have the chance to tour the showcase of floats after the parade.

Presented by MiracleGro, public viewings are scheduled from 1 p.m. to 5 p.m. on Jan. 1 and from 9 a.m. to 5 p.m. on Jan. 2. The floats will be parked along Sierra Madre and Washington Blvd.

The tour takes about two hours and cameras are welcome. But, leave the pets, bicycles, skates and skateboards at home.

Guests are invited to follow a special tour by downloading a free iTunes podcast.

Ticket prices are $10 per person.  Kids under 5 may enter for free.
